BKDV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2024 in Review

4 of the 7,593 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BNY Mellon Dynamic Value ETF (BKDV) for Q4 2024, worth a combined $1.79M.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 4 funds opened new BKDV positions and 0 closed out — a net gain of 4 holders — while 0 added to existing stakes and 0 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Smith, Moore & Co, opening a new position worth an estimated $1.51M.
